Metal cladding replacement services involve removing existing exterior metal panels and installing new ones to enhance the appearance and functionality of a building’s facade. The process typically includes assessing the current cladding condition, preparing the surface, and securely attaching new metal panels that match the desired aesthetic and performance standards. These services often aim to improve the structural integrity of the building, prevent water infiltration, and provide a fresh, modern look. Professionals specializing in metal cladding replacement ensure that the installation adheres to industry best practices, resulting in a durable and visually appealing exterior.
This service addresses a variety of common problems associated with aging or damaged metal cladding. Over time, metal panels can become corroded, dented, or warped due to exposure to weather elements, leading to potential leaks and energy inefficiency. Deteriorated cladding may also compromise the building’s insulation, resulting in higher heating and cooling costs. Metal cladding replacement helps mitigate these issues by restoring the protective barrier, preventing further damage, and improving the overall energy performance of the property. Additionally, it can eliminate unsightly rust or corrosion, boosting curb appeal and property value.

Material Costs - The cost of materials for metal cladding replacement typically ranges from $3 to $10 per square foot, depending on the type of metal chosen, such as aluminum or steel. Higher-end materials or specialty finishes can increase expenses.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ific project needs.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for replacing metal cladding usually fall between $4 and $8 per square foot. Factors influencing price include building height, accessibility, and complexity of the installation. Contact local service providers for accurate quotes tailored to individual projects.
Additional Fees - Additional costs may include removal of old cladding, which can add $1 to $3 per square foot, and surface preparation or repairs. These extra charges vary based on the condition of existing materials and site requirements. Local contractors can assess and include these in their estimates.
Total Project Cost - Overall, the total expense for metal cladding replacement can range from $8 to $21 per square foot. Exact pricing depends on material choices, project size, and site conditions. Pros in the area can help determine precise costs for specific projects.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
